CL: C-[thick] “CL” means “classifier. ” A classifier is a general class of sign that represents thickness.

CUTE-[sugar] The sign “cute” also means sugar. You can help distinguish the two by your facial expressions.

FACE-[looks, appearance] This sign has multiple interpretations. Add the sign “same/similar” and it means “look-like. ”

1: REGULAR-[ordinary] (Uses a double movement) This sign can mean “righteous. ” If you use a single movement it means “right. ” 2. REGULAR: Daily

PRETTY BEAUTIFUL=pretty + HANDSOME expand [There are several ways to sign “handsome” Some people use an “H” circling the face—but this also means Hawaii. Some use a diagonal down/up movement. ]
